Which should you choose?
Ecommerce brands already on Klaviyo who want to squeeze more revenue out of unengaged email subscribers.
Shopify and Shopify Plus DTC brands that want SMS as a dedicated, high-converting revenue channel.
Mailability
Pros
- Works as a layer on top of existing Klaviyo setup
- Focused specifically on recovering revenue from unengaged subscribers
- ROI-positive cashback guarantee advertised
Cons
- Requires Klaviyo, so not a standalone email platform
- Pricing is not transparent; access is demo-only
- Narrow scope limited to email reactivation
Postscript
Pros
- Deeply integrated with Shopify and Shopify Plus data
- Strong compliance and deliverability for US texting
- Conversational selling features drive measurable replies and revenue
Cons
- Shopify-only, so not an option for WooCommerce or Amazon sellers
- Usage-based pricing plus message costs add up at scale
- SMS-focused, so you still need a separate email tool
